gathering for this purpose , you will have my hearty concurrence and the sanction of the Lord Jesus , whose power as sole head of his church , is sufficient to warrant your proceedings against such delinquents , however great andf powerful they may be . Their bodies by being delivered to
destruction , will leave their souls to be purified from the taint of evil passions ^ and in consequence to be saved when the Lord Jesus comes , as he is soon expected to
come , to raise the dead and reward the righteous . " But divested of the metaph or ^ the passage has this simple meanit
ing , ( Let these iin moral persons be expelled . While they
continue in your church , they subserve thu purposes of Satan , the great adversary'of our faith , by tarnishing its fair name , and spreading among the pure the contagion of evil example . Let them ,
therefore , be delivered up to that evil principle , whose agents they really are . Their expulsion may brina : them to repentance , and pur » ty their vices , as the soul is
supposed to be purified by its separation from the body . Such repentance if sincere , will qualify them again to become honourable members of the church , and to share in the glory of our Lord ' s second appearance , which all vt
us hope to be at hand . " THEOLOGUS
